§ 6.1-330.50. Money of account

The money of account of this Commonwealth shall be the dollar, cent and mill. All accounts by public officers shall be so kept. No writing shall be invalid, nor the force of any account or entry be impaired, because a sum of money is expressed otherwise.

(1987, c. 622.)
